Regardless of age or sex, who on your list wouldn’t appreciate some winter hand care in festive holiday tins like the Botanical Hand Therapy Trio Tin ($20.00) or the Citron, Honey & Coriander Ornament Tin ($14.00) that Crabtree & Evelyn sent me for this review?


This Botanical selection comes in with three tubes (25g) of Ultra-Moisturizing Hand Therapy in Citron, Honey & Coriander scent, the second in Avocado, Olive & Basil, and a third tube in Pomegranate, Argan & Grapeseed. This hard-working formula heals dry, irritated hands with macadamia nut oil, shea butter, myrrh extract and moisture-locking ceramides.
